Get Ready to Apply

Current UW student:

  1. Complete the application requirements for engineering major(s) admission, or Computer Science admission prior to the deadline. Ensure you’re also completing the enrollment requirements to be prepared for admission. Applicants with incomplete coursework should contact individual programs before the application period ends to learn if you can be eligible to apply.

  2. Collect PDFs of your unofficial transcripts from ALL colleges or universities that you have attended (except UW). UW transcripts are NOT needed. All programs require submission of PDFs of transcripts via the admissions application.

  3. Prepare to fill out application sections:
    1. Personal information (name, contact information)
    2. Education summary (list of all colleges attended, dates, GPAs and credits)
    3. Employment summary (list of work experience and dates)
    4. Major selection page (list of majors to which you are applying)
    5. Corresponding courses summary page (list of all prerequisite and other relevant classes required for all majors to which you are applying). Information already available on your UW transcript will automatically be filled in with options to edit. Additions and deletions can be made at any time while the application is open and before the application is officially submitted.
  4. Write a personal statement for each major you’d like to apply to.

Prospective transfer student:

  1. You will need to apply to the UW prior to completing an engineering application. Deadlines for UW applications are significantly sooner than engineering. For details, see the information for Transfer Student Admission.

  2. After applying to the UW and receiving your application acknowledgement letter from the UW admissions office, set up your NetID. This process can take several days. You will use this NetID to log in to the College of Engineering online application.
  3. Complete the application requirements for engineering major(s) admission. Ensure you’re also completing the enrollment requirements to be prepared for admission. Applicants with incomplete coursework should contact individual programs before the application period ends to learn if you can be eligible to apply.
  4. Collect PDFs of your unofficial transcripts from ALL colleges or universities that you have attended (except UW). All programs require submission of PDFs of unofficial transcripts via the admissions application. Please read and follow all instructions regarding transcript submission carefully.
  5. Prepare to fill out application sections:
    1. Personal information (name, contact information)
    2. Education summary (list of all colleges attended, dates, GPAs and credits)
    3. Employment summary (list of work experience and dates)
    4. Major selection page (list of Major to which you are applying)
    5. Corresponding courses summary page (list of all prerequisite and other relevant classes required for all program(s) to which you are applying). Information already available on your UW transcript will automatically be filled in with options to edit. Additions and deletions can be made at any time while the application is open and before the application is officially submitted.
  6. Write a personal statement for each major you’d like to apply to.
